Websyn: cheap, inexpensive agree in their suggestion of low cost. cheap now often suggests shoddiness, inferiority, showy imitation, unworthiness, and the like: a cheap fabric. inexpensive emphasizes lowness of price (although more expensive than cheap) and suggests that the value is fully equal to the cost: an inexpensive dress.
